Chitkura
Chitkura is a village located in Atrauli tehsil of Aligarh district in Uttar Pradesh, India. It is situated 38km away from sub-district headquarter Atrauli (tehsildar office) and 49km away from district headquarter Aligarh. As per 2009 stats, Chitkura village is also a gram panchayat.

About Chitkura
According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Chitkura is 122308. The village spans a total geographical area of 399.04 hectares. Atrauli is nearest town to Chitkura village for all major economic activities.
When it comes to local governance, Chitkura village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Chharra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Hathras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Chitkura
According to the 2011 Census, Chitkura has a total population of about 1,671, with approximately 896 males and 775 females. The sex ratio is around 864 females per 1,000 males. Children aged 0 to 6 years make up about 285 of the population, showing the young generation present in the village. There are about 130 members of the Scheduled Castes (SC), an important community in the village. Information about the Scheduled Tribes (ST) population is not available. The overall literacy rate is approximately 49.55%, with male literacy at about 61.05% and female literacy near 36.26%. There are around 263 households in the village. Connectivity of Chitkura
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Chitkura. As per the 2011 stats, Chitkura had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.
Connectivity Type | Status (in year 2011) |
---|---|
Public Bus Service | Available within 5 - 10 km distance |
Private Bus Service | Available within 5 - 10 km distance |
Railway Station | Available within 10+ km distance |
